Pope Field (GFD): Codes, Runways & Location
Pope Field (IATA: GFD · ICAO: KGFD) is a small airport serving Greenfield, United States. It lies at 39.7907° N, 85.7350° W, 895 ft (273 m) above sea level.
Overview of Pope Field
Pope Field is classified in the OurAirports dataset as a small airport, serving the area of Greenfield in United States. It is identified by the IATA code GFD and the ICAO code KGFD. It is not recorded as having scheduled commercial airline service, so it mainly serves general, charter or regional aviation.
Pope Field has 1 runway recorded. Its longest runway is about 660 m (2165 ft) long. A runway of that length can physically support light general-aviation aircraft, though actual limits also depend on elevation, temperature, payload and local procedures. Runway surface: grass. At least one runway has lighting for night operations. The field elevation is 895 ft (273 m); higher-elevation airports need longer takeoff runs in thin air.
Other airports lie nearby: 6 are within reach, the closest being Anderson Municipal Darlington Field (AID) about 37 km away.
